I’ve not violated any law by skipping NYSC- Minister Shittu (PremiumTimes)

The minister of communications, Adebayo Shittu, has claimed that he did not violate the Constitution by not participating in the compulsory one year National Youth Services Corps (NYSC) scheme.

But the minister is wrong as the law is clear on his failure to serve.

PREMIUM TIMES exclusively reported how Mr Shittu skipped the mandatory service, an offence that may see him lose his position and earn him a jail term.

Mr Shittu failed to participate in the NYSC scheme despite graduating from the then University of Ife (now Obafemi Awolowo University, OAU) at age of 25.

The revelation about Mr Shittu, who is currently angling to become Oyo State governor, is coming to light about a week after Kemi Adeosun was compelled to step down from her post as Nigeria’s finance minister after this medium reported that she skipped national service and then procured a fake exemption certificate to cover her tracks.

Months of discreet checks at the NYSC headquarters showed that the communications minister did not present himself for service after graduation and is yet to do so till date.
